#### 1. **Beets: Your Liver’s Best Friend**
Beets are incredibly rich in nutrients that support liver function and detoxification. Known for their high content of antioxidants, vitamins, and minerals, beets have been shown to help in the breakdown and removal of toxins. Hereโs how beets help:
– **Detoxification:** Beets contain betalains, compounds known for their ability to aid the detoxification process. They stimulate the liver to produce bile, which helps remove toxins and waste products.
– **Improved Circulation:** Beets are rich in nitrates, which the body converts into nitric oxide. Nitric oxide helps to relax and dilate blood vessels, improving circulation and reducing blood pressure.
– **Liver Health:** The antioxidants in beets help protect the liver from oxidative stress and support its ability to detoxify and regenerate. They can also prevent fatty liver disease and reduce inflammation.

### How to Create the Ultimate Cleansing Drink
Now that we know how beets, ginger, and lemon each benefit the body, letโs take a look at how to combine them into a refreshing and powerful drink that supports liver and blood vessel health.
#### **Ingredients:**
– 1 small beetroot (or 1/2 if large), peeled and chopped
– 1-inch piece of fresh ginger root, peeled
– Juice of 1 lemon
– 1-2 teaspoons of honey (optional, for sweetness)
– 1 cup of water (or coconut water for extra hydration)
#### **Instructions:**
1. **Prepare the Ingredients:** Wash, peel, and chop the beetroot and ginger into small pieces. Squeeze the juice from the lemon and set it aside.
2. **Blend:** In a blender, add the beetroot, ginger, and water (or coconut water). Blend until smooth.
3. **Strain (Optional):** If you prefer a smoother texture, you can strain the mixture through a fine mesh sieve or cheesecloth to remove any pulp.
4. **Add Lemon and Honey:** Pour the juice into a glass and stir in the fresh lemon juice. If you want a sweeter taste, add a teaspoon or two of honey.
5. **Serve:** Drink this natural cleansing bomb once a day, preferably in the morning, to kickstart your day with a detoxifying boost.
